Abstract

ABSTRACT. The use of resources (diet, time of activity and microhabitat) by Elachistocleis pearsei in a locality of the department of Sucre is described. The non-invasive method used to obtain the digestive tract content showed high effectivity. Results show that this species is an active specialist forager that principally ingests ants, nevertheless diet composition is diverse; its activity is limited to the outskirts of the water source and increases in the season of higher precipitation.RESUMEN.
